From patchwork Tue Jan 3 00:51:55 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Subject: [06/30] pci: call reset unconditionally From: Anthony Liguori X-Patchwork-Id: 133939 Message-Id: <1325551939-24749-7-git-send-email-aliguori@us.ibm.com> To: qemu-devel@nongnu.org Cc: Paolo Bonzini , Anthony Liguori , Markus Armbruster , =?UTF-8?q?Andreas=20F=C3=A4rber?= Date: Mon, 2 Jan 2012 18:51:55 -0600 Because now all PCI devices are converted to qdev. Signed-off-by: Anthony Liguori --- hw/pci.c | 7 ++----- 1 files changed, 2 insertions(+), 5 deletions(-) diff --git a/hw/pci.c b/hw/pci.c index 399227f..fd575ac 100644 --- a/hw/pci.c +++ b/hw/pci.c @@ -159,11 +159,8 @@ void pci_device_deassert_intx(PCIDevice *dev) void pci_device_reset(PCIDevice *dev) { int r; - /* TODO: call the below unconditionally once all pci devices - * are qdevified */ - if (dev->qdev.info) { - qdev_reset_all(&dev->qdev); - } + + qdev_reset_all(&dev->qdev); dev->irq_state = 0; pci_update_irq_status(dev);